Abstract
The NiS/CdS hollow octahedral composites are prepared via an approach of dual hydrothermal method in alkaline solution. The NiS/CdS composites (NiS/CdS–OH) exhibit remarkable enhanced photocatalytic HER activity (∼5320.93 μmol g−1 h−1) and photodegradation than CdS (∼26 folds/∼7 folds). There, the NiS/CdS–OH with appropriate potential gradient and sufficient active sites can ameliorate carrier efficiency effectively, including transportation increasing, lifetime prolonging and recombination decreasing, especially the synergism of rapid electron solid/liquid interface diffusion of active sites. In addition, the hollow octahedral structure can increase light reflections and maintain a good stability.
